Systems Engineering Management is defined as part of the Engineering Management System and shall operate on conceptual levels from the managing agency, prime contractor, to the suppliers.
Systems Engineering shall be responsible for the management of the design, development, test, certification and evaluation tasks required to progress from an operational need to the deployment and operation of the system by the user.
The Systems Engineering Management described in this document shall be implemented by specifically designated groups within Industry, who shall maintain it and ensure its correct operation.
The Systems Engineering Management Group shall co-ordinate any of the activities of corresponding systems engineering groups within the participating companies who shall be responsible for their system or subsystem design responsible activities.

The Systems Engineering Management Process group (SEMG) shall be responsible for the preparation and maintenance of the overall project plans, standards, and procedures required in accordance with the contractual design requirements specification and defined within a Statement of Work' (SOW) document. These comprise of this SEMP, the 'Configuration Management Plan', 'Documentation Standard' and their supporting standardization documentation as required by the contract.
The aim of this suite of standards, plans and procedures is to ensure that a common approach to the management and control of all systems and subsystems and their supporting services being produced or utilized for the project are followed.
The hierarchical order between the previously mentioned documents shall be as follows. The SEMP is the top-level document that addresses all engineering topics during the total system life cycle. The SEMP has been prepared in conjunction with a 'Documentation Standard' and a 'Configuration Management Plan' to create the basis for an integrated project management system.
The SEMG shall be responsible for the control, maintenance and correct application of the SEMP and its supporting and associate documents throughout the system life cycle.
